Toe curve in photography field

Refers to the curve of the low light part in the exposure characteristic curve. The specific content should be combined with what you saw somewhere in order to have a more detailed answer.

Probably in photography, in order to simulate human visual experience, both camera and film material (if on film, this is an inherent physical feature) have a dark photosensitive characteristic curve with varying slope. But this curve is not objective, or this curve has many standards.

Dark part, middle part and highlight are also called toe, straight part and shoulder respectively.
